Re: weekStartDay on timeline (scheduler) mode

Posted: Mon Aug 15, 2022 9:28 am
by mats
I'm not referring to a day based view, or a week based view. It's the integration of the Scheduler into the Calendar (timeline mode).

I meant this in a Scheduler context. The Scheduler has different viewPreset that show days, weeks, months etc. If you use day based view (such in your sample code), the startDate you set will be respected and you should set it to the value you want. If you instead choose a week based viewPreset (such as weekAndDay), it'll be snapped to match the weekStartDate.

Re: weekStartDay on timeline (scheduler) mode

Posted: Thu Aug 18, 2022 4:24 pm
by alex.l

I re-tested it with another dataset and looks like it doesn't work. I've reopened a ticket https://github.com/bryntum/support/issues/5057
You could try to change weekStartDay in locale directly (if applicable in your case), it will be working (make sure date config in calendar is not starting before that day, otherwise another week will be shown on the left).

https://bryntum.com/docs/scheduler/api/Core/helper/DateHelper#property-weekStartDay-static
Here is example of the locale structure where this property should be defined.

const locale = {
    // ...
    DateHelper : {
        weekStartDay   : 1,
   // ...
